February Jobs Report: US Economy Adds 275,000 Jobs, Unemployment Rate Hits 3.9%

The US economy created more new jobs than expected in February, while an increase in the unemployment rate for the first time in four months and downward revisions to job growth in prior months suggested signs of some softening in the US labor market.

Data from the Bureau of Labor Statistics released Friday showed the labor market added 275,000 nonfarm payroll jobs in February, significantly more additions than the 200,000 expected by economists. Meanwhile, the unemployment rate increased to 3.9% from 3.7% in January. This marks the first increase in the unemployment rate in four months, as it now sits at its highest level in the last two years.

Poland: Inflation Threat Kills Off Any Hope of Interest Rate Cuts

The Polish Monetary Policy Council (RPP), which sets the interest rates of Poland’s central bank (NBP), has decided to keep the interest rate frozen at 5.75 percent, which is the same level it has been at since October last year.

The head of Poland’s central bank (NBP), Adam Glapinski, signaled last month that any loosening of monetary policy was unlikely in 2024. Therefore, the Monetary Policy Council’s decision to hold rates steady on Wednesday was expected.

The uncertainty over the economic regulatory framework the RPP had commented on during its former meetings has remained in place. The new government is likely to reintroduce a 5 percent VAT rate on food and will also be unfreezing energy prices. These events are likely to push inflation up to the 5 to 6 percent level from today’s 3.9 percent.

Poland: Left-Wing Government Drops Key Tax Cut for Food and Energy, Will Instead Cut Beauty Service Taxes

In a decisive move by the governing coalition of Civic Platform (PO), the Third Way and the Left, it has been confirmed that there will be no continuation of the zero VAT rate on food, nor will there be a freeze on prices for electricity, gas, and urban heating. Instead, a reduction in VAT rates for eyebrow and eyelash beauty work is on the horizon.

The zero VAT rate on food, introduced by the government of Prime Minister Morawiecki, is set to expire on April 1, leading to an increase in food prices. Meanwhile, the freeze on electricity, gas and urban heating prices will end on June 30, signaling significant price hikes for these energy sources. But from April 1, the beauty industry will benefit from a VAT rate cut from 23 percent to 8 percent, likely resulting in lower prices for these specific services.

Signed by the Governor: Two South Dakota Laws Take Steps Against a Central Bank Digital Currency

PIERRE, S.D. (Feb 28, 2024) — Yesterday, South Dakota Gov. Kristi Noem signed two bills into law to reject a central bank digital currency (CBDC), removing it from the definition of money in the state and banning the state from accepting it as payment.

Rep. Mike Stevens and a bipartisan coalition of cosponsors introduced House Bill 1163 (HB1163) and House Bill 1161 (HB1161). HB1163 expressly excludes a CBDC from the definition of money in South Dakota, and HB1161 prohibits state agencies from accepting CBDC as a form of payment.

DC Court Greenlights Flurry of Jan. 6 Lawsuits Against Trump

Authored by Tom Ozimek via The Epoch Times (emphasis ours)

A federal appeals court in the District of Columbia has issued an order allowing three Jan. 6 lawsuits to proceed against former President Donald Trump after a court rejected his assertion of presidential immunity.

A three-judge panel at the U.S. Court of Appeals for the District of Columbia Circuit issued an order on March 8, allowing the three consolidated appeals to be “removed from abeyance” and approving motions for summary affirmance, meaning removing a temporary hold on the cases and allowing them to proceed.

The lawsuits that are now allowed to proceed are Moore v. Trump, Kirkland v. Trump, and Tabron v. Trump.

In all three civil suits, law enforcement officers are seeking damages based on the premise that President Trump incited a mob to storm the Capitol, leading to a violent incident in which they sustained various injuries and suffered harm, including emotional distress.

The DNA Scandal That Could Threaten Thousands of Criminal Cases

For nearly three decades, Yvonne “Missy” Woods was Colorado’s star forensic scientist, relied on by police and prosecutors to test DNA evidence in the state’s most baffling crimes.

Her work was considered the gold standard by colleagues and helped put away infamous murderers, including the “Colorado Hammer Killer.”

Then, in November, Woods abruptly resigned. The same day, the Colorado Bureau of Investigation said it had discovered anomalies in her work during an internal review and was launching a criminal probe.

Why is the Clinton Township Explosion Site Still Catching on Fire?

CLINTON TOWNSHIP, Mich. (FOX 2) — The site of multiple explosions in Clinton Township on Monday night continues to smolder and occasionally catch fire four days later.

“You can see the smoke rising from certain areas,” Clinton Township Fire Chief Tim Duncan said.

He said there are two main hot spots on the west side of the building. Fire crews continue to apply water to these areas; Duncan says more than 2 million gallons of water have already been used to keep the flames at bay.

After Monday’s fire and multiple blasts leveled the building at 15 Mile and Groesbeck, a pile of debris, including structural steel beams, was left behind. Since the hot spots are covered by the steel, Duncan said he does not believe they will be out completely until the steel is removed.

French Government Puts an End to Imams Paid by Foreign Countries

From 1 January 2024, France will no longer accept the presence on its soil of ‘seconded imams,’ i.e., foreign imams who are paid by a foreign country but reside and officiate in France. The measure, designed to reduce the influence of foreign powers on France’s Muslim community, is gradually coming into force, with varying degrees of difficulty.

It was one of President Emmanuel Macron’s wishes, expressed in Mulhouse in February 2020 as part of the fight against “Islamist separatism.” At the time, Macron announced his desire to put an end to seconded imams sent by Muslim countries to officiate in France, so that they could be replaced by imams trained in France.

Six in Ten Germans Unwilling to Pick Up Arms to Defend the Country if Attacked

Less than 40 per cent of Germans said they would be willing to defend their nation with weapons even if it came under attack, a survey has found.

A poll conducted by Forsa for German broadcaster RTL Deutschland, found that 59 per cent of adults said they would “probably not” or “absolutely not” take up arms to defend their homeland in the case of an invasion or other attack.

Conversely, just 38 per cent of German adults said that they would “definitely” or “probably” be willing to fight to protect their nation, NTV reports.

Suspected Attack by Yemen’s Houthi Rebels Sets Off Explosions Ahead of a Ship in the Gulf of Aden

DUBAI, United Arab Emirates (AP) — A suspected attack by Yemen’s Houthi rebels Friday set off explosions ahead of a vessel in the Gulf of Aden, authorities said.

No one was hurt on the ship, which continued on its way, according to the British military’s United Kingdom Maritime Operations center, which watches over Middle East’s waterways. The private security firm Ambrey also separately reported the attack.

The Houthis did not immediately claim responsibility for the attack. A statement from Houthi military spokesperson Brig. Gen. Yahya Saree was delayed Friday night over “urgent military developments in the theater of military operations,” according to the rebel-controlled SABA news agency. He was scheduled to speak Saturday.

Friday’s explosions came after a Houthi missile struck a commercial ship in the Gulf of Aden on Wednesday, killing three of its crew members and forcing survivors to abandon the vessel.

Global Female Genital Mutilation Cases Soar to 230+ Million

Cases of female genital mutilation (FGM) top 230 million worldwide and show no sign of slowing down, UNICEF said in a report released Friday, citing a dramatic increase of 15 percent since 2016 with most cases being reported in Africa.

FGM can include partial or total removal of the clitoris as well as the labia minora, and suturing of the vaginal opening to narrow it, in the incorrect belief the cut can control women’s sexuality and make them more likely to be obedient to religious and social restrictions.

Judge Rejects Texas Lawsuit Against Immigration Policy Central to Biden’s Border Strategy

A federal judge on Friday dismissed a lawsuit by Republican officials in Texas that sought to shut down a federal program that has allowed hundreds of thousands of migrants to fly to U.S. airports, preserving for now a policy central to the Biden administration’s immigration agenda.

The dispute centered on a Biden administration program that allows up to 30,000 migrants from Cuba, Haiti, Nicaragua and Venezuela to enter the U.S. each month if they have American financial sponsors. Those permitted to fly to the U.S. under the policy have been granted two-year work permits under an immigration authority known as humanitarian parole that President Biden has used at an unprecedented scale.

Netherlands Wants Ukrainian Refugees to Contribute to State Expenses

Ukrainians who have been granted refugee status in the Netherlands and are already working will have to contribute around €350 a month to their care costs, Minister of State for Justice and Home Security Eric van der Burg announced in a note to the House of Commons.

Since the start of the Russian war against Ukraine, Ukrainian refugees have been able to live and work in the Netherlands without a visa and are exempt from paying utility costs, health insurance fees, and municipal taxes. They also receive between €280 and €380 a month from the local municipality to cover living costs, but this support stops as soon as they start working.
